          Current Employment for First-Line Supervisors of Material-Moving Machine and Vehicle Operators in ALABAMA

          Rank Region 2024 Employment
          1 Birmingham, AL Metro Area 3,000
          2 Mobile, AL Metro Area 1,150
          3 Huntsville, AL Metro Area 1,110
          4 Montgomery, AL Metro Area 900
          5 Northeast Alabama Balance of State 840
          6 Tuscaloosa, AL Metro Area 500
          7 Columbus, GA-AL Metro Area 430
          8 Southeast Alabama Balance of State 430
          9 Dothan, AL Metro Area 390
          10 Daphne-Fairhope-Foley, AL Metro Area 380
          11 Decatur, AL Metro Area 370
          12 Auburn-Opelika, AL Metro Area 360
          13 Southwest Alabama Balance of State 360
          14 Northwest Alabama Balance of State 330
          15 Florence-Muscle Shoals, AL Metro Area 300
          16 Anniston-Oxford, AL Metro Area 230
          17 Gadsden, AL Metro Area 150
